Recognizing Refractive Lens Exchange Surgery and Its Advantages
Refractive lens exchange surgical procedure (RLE) offers a transformative option for those battling with vision problems, specifically if you're managing presbyopia or cataracts.
This procedure changes your eye's natural lens with a fabricated one, enhancing your capability to see plainly at different distances. Unlike standard cataract surgery, RLE targets refractive errors, making it ideal for people that may not be candidates for LASIK or various other laser surgeries.

What to Expect During the Assessment and Treatment?
When taking into consideration refractive lens exchange surgery, comprehending the examination and procedure is key to feeling great concerning your choice.
During your initial consultation, your eye doctor will review your vision and total eye wellness, discussing your goals and assumptions. They'll carry out examinations to establish your candidateship and explain the different lens choices offered.
On the day of the procedure, you'll reach the surgical facility, where you'll receive numbing drops and possibly moderate sedation for comfort.
The surgery itself typically takes about 15 to half an hour. Your specialist will make a tiny laceration, remove your natural lens, and then implant the brand-new lens. You may really feel some pressure but not pain.

Recuperation Tips and Long-Term Outcomes After Surgery
After going through lens exchange surgery, you'll intend to prioritize your recuperation to ensure the very best possible end result. Follow your specialist's post-operative guidelines closely.
Keep your eyes shielded with sunglasses and avoid rubbing them. Relax is vital, so take time off work and limit screen time to reduce pressure. Keep moistened and consume a well balanced diet regimen to promote recovery.
Participate in all follow-up visits to check your development. You may experience some variations in vision originally, however these ought to support in time.
The majority of individuals delight in boosted vision within weeks, and long-term outcomes are normally positive, with many attaining 20/25 vision or better. Keep in mind, perseverance is vital as your eyes adjust; soon, you'll value the benefits of your brand-new lenses.
